About Theresia (Esther) Tedesco

Prague Conscription records: Theresia TEDESCO, mother, b. 1789, d. 17 March 1869 son, Ludwig aka Levy, b. 1816; son, Friedrich, b. 1819; son, Thomas, b. 1831; dau., Antonia, b. 1821; dau., Augustina, b. 1824.

When she died in Prague on 17 March 1869, Theresia's death record gives her age as 80, a match to the age given in the Prague conscription record. However, when she married in 1813, her age is given as 22, suggesting a 1791 birth year. The 1792 and 1794 censuses indicate that she was born in 1790.

Her gravestone, which is still standing, calls her "Theresie (Esther), wife of Pinchas, dau. of Abraham Janowitzer and Chajele".
